Oxidative stress is damage caused by reactive oxygen species Compounds that can prevent oxidative stress are antioxidants. The brotowali plant (Tinospora crispa) has been used for the treatment of diabetes and hypertension. The brotowali plant contains secondary metabolites such as flavonoids. Flavonoids are known to be a class of compounds that have antioxidant activity. so it can be kind of solvent which is the most excellent in the test plant extract brotowali. Extraction was conducted by reflux-rise that use nhexane, ethyl acetate and ethanol 96%. Determination of antioxidant activity using them CUPRAC method. Determination of total flavonoid content using colorimetric aluminum chloride method with quercetin as standard. The results showed that the ethyl acetate extract sample had strong antioxidant activity compared to the extract sample with 96% ethanol and n-hexane. The EC50 value of the ethyl acetate extract was 53.637 g/mL. Extract with n-hexane solvent had the highest flavonoid content, namely 9,937 ± 0.009 gQE/100 g extract.
